Earnings Call Summary | First Citizens BancShares(FCNCA.US) Q1 2024 Earnings Conference

moomoo AI ·  Apr 25 22:21  · Conference Call

The following is a summary of the First Citizens BancShares, Inc. (FCNCA) Q1 2024 Earnings Call Transcript:

Financial Performance:

  • First Citizens BancShares posted Q1 earnings per share of $52.92, marking an approximate 14% increase over the previous quarter.

  • The company maintained strong return metrics, including an adjusted efficiency ratio of 50% and lower net charge-offs.

  • Growth was observed in all segments, including SVB commercial, supported by an increase in loans and improved liquidity and capital position due to core deposits and earnings growth.

  • The company's full-year net interest income is expected to range from $7.1 billion to $7.3 billion, with net charge-off guidance forecasted to remain between 35 to 50 basis points for both the second quarter and full year 2024.

  • Additionally, full-year adjusted non-interest income is predicted to fall between $1.8 billion and $1.9 billion.

  • A slight expense increase is expected due to heightened marketing and professional servicing fees, whereas tax rates for both the second quarter and full year 2024 are anticipated to be between 27% to 28%.

Business Progress:

  • Over the past year, First Citizens has focused on integrating Silicon Valley Bank (SVB), improving regulatory readiness, and achieving strategic objectives, marking an important regulatory milestone by submitting their capital plan to the Federal Reserve.

  • Having gained the confidence of many clients, including 80% of VC firms on the Forbes Midas list, the integration of SVB has brought about significant progress.

  • Under one leadership, the company has unified their Wealth business, rebranding all its services to strengthen the brand identity.

  • The company has also increased its focus on newer business areas, including the branch network, commercial business, and the Microsoft Cloud, and is investing in technology to improve offerings in cash management, foreign exchange, and payments. Aiming to improve scalability in the future, they're looking to modernize platforms in consumer, equipment finance, and factoring.

  • Lastly, the company has plans to normalize their loan-to-deposit ratio, targeting the mid-80s.
